OUR FILE 1022-B-7126 (R.O.4)

OTTAWA, Canada, 28th October, 1944.

Mrs. C.W. Boon

10129 - 118th Street,

Edmonton, Alberta.

Dear Mrs. Boon:

I am directed to advise you that your son, William Daniel Boon, has been promoted to the rank of Warrant Officer Second Class with effect from November 1st, 1942.

This promotion follows a procedure adopted by the Royal Canadian Air Force, that all aircrew members of the service if recommended by their Commanding Officer should at the end of the required lapse of time from their last promotion be promoted to higher rank. This promotion procedure has been made retroactive in order to extend the same recognition to those who have unhappily lost their lives.

It is my sincere hope that you may find sustaining comfort in the knowledge that the qualities of your gallant son are thus recognized, and it is regretted that this information could not be passed to you at an earlier date but the delay in notifying you was unavoidable.

May I express to you and the members of your family my profound sympathy.

Yours sincerely,

A [?] F/O

for (T.K. McDougall) G/C,

R.C.A.F. Records Officer,

for Chief of the Air Force,
